Truckee Meadows Fire Protection District’s Kids’ fire camp is June 23-25.

Reno, Nevada. June 22, 2015. The Truckee Meadows Fire Protection District (TMFPD), firefighters from Local 3895, and Washoe County Regional Parks, are pleased to announce the second annual Kids’ Fire Camp. The three day kids’ camp is open to adventurous boys and girls ages 11-14 who are interested in the fire service. The camp will host 40 participants this year.

WHO: Truckee Meadows Fire Protection District, Local 3895 & Washoe County Regional Parks presents Kids’ Fire Camp

WHAT: Kids ages 11-14 will learn about back country survival, firefighting, rescue techniques, water safety and CPR awareness

WHERE: Camp WeChMe at Galena Creek Park, 18350 Mt. Rose Highway

WHEN: June 23-25, 2015

MEDIA: Media is encouraged to come out, get interviews and video.

Info about the camp: Attendees will learn CPR awareness, water safety, back country survival, firefighting and rescue techniques, as well as participate in daily physical fitness activities. All the activities will take place in a safe, friendly, fast-paced and competitive atmosphere and all instruction will be provided by active duty fire personnel from TMFPD.
